Emergency Numbers in Thailand

Key Numbers

1669 for medical emergencies, 191 for police, 199 for fire. Save your travel insurance assistance number as well—they can coordinate care and repatriation.

Quick reference

  • 1669 – Medical emergency
  • 191 – Police
  • 199 – Fire
  • Your insurer's 24/7 assistance line
